Why Seeding Requires Multiple Applications:

While seeding may seem like a more budget-friendly option at first, achieving a lush, dense lawn takes time and multiple rounds of seeding and over-seeding. Here’s why:

✅ Uneven Germination – Not all seeds sprout at the same time, leading to thin or patchy areas.
✅ Weed Competition – Without proper weed control, unwanted weeds can take over, choking out new grass.
✅ Soil & Weather Conditions – If seeding is not done at the right time of year, growth may be slow or unsuccessful.
✅ Ongoing Maintenance – Seeding must be combined with aeration, fertilization, and weed prevention for the best results.

For the best success, over-seeding—applying fresh seed over an existing lawn—is often necessary to fill in gaps and thicken the grass over time.

Timing Is Key – The Best Seasons for Seeding in Connecticut:

In Connecticut, timing plays a crucial role in grass seed success. Seeding at the wrong time can lead to poor growth, weed infestation, or wasted effort. Here’s when you should seed:

🍂 Fall – The Best Time to Seed in Connecticut

- Cool temperatures and moist soil help seed establish quickly.

- Weed pressure is lower, allowing grass to grow strong.

- Gives new grass enough time to develop before winter.

🌱 Spring – A Secondary Option, But Requires Careful Planning

Seeding in early spring can work, but it must be timed carefully with pre-emergent herbicide applications.

- Pre-emergent prevents weed growth—but it also prevents grass seed from germinating.

- If pre-emergent is applied too soon, the seed won’t grow. If it’s applied too late, weeds take over.
